Avenir LNG Limited, a leading midstream LNG & BioLNG company focused on serving demand for the maritime sector, announces that its vessel Avenir Ascension will be the first bunker vessel globally to run entirely on bio-LNG for 2025.
Starting April 1st, 2025, Avenir Ascension will be fully powered by bio-LNG for its own propulsion, contributing to a reduction of over 3,500 tons of CO2 emissions annually. This is the equivalent of eliminating the carbon emissions of more than 2,000 passenger vehicles each year, highlighting Avenir LNG’s commitment to supporting the global transition to greener fuels and reducing the environmental impact of maritime transport.
As a prominent owner and operator of LNG & bio-LNG bunker vessels, Avenir LNG joins the ranks of industry frontrunners aiming to make maritime fuels more sustainable, in line with global decarbonization goals.

By running Avenir Ascension on 100% bio-LNG throughout 2025, Avenir LNG is taking an important step to showcase how innovative fuel solutions can be used to reduce the carbon footprint of the shipping industry. Bio-LNG, a renewable form of LNG, is derived from organic waste, such as agricultural and industrial residues, and has a much lower carbon intensity compared to traditional marine fuels. Since 2022, Avenir LNG has been providing LNG and bio-LNG to marine customers in Northwest Europe, particularly serving ferries, container vessels, and product tankers operating in the Baltic Sea and Scandinavian regions.
